Staircase demolition services involve the careful removal of existing staircases within a property, whether they are part of a multi-story home or a commercial building. This process typically includes disconnecting the staircase from the surrounding structure, dismantling it safely, and clearing away debris. Skilled contractors use specialized tools and techniques to ensure the removal is thorough while minimizing damage to adjacent walls, floors, or ceilings. This service is essential when replacing outdated stairs, creating open-concept layouts, or preparing a space for new construction or remodeling projects.

Many property owners turn to staircase demolition to address structural issues or safety concerns. For example, a staircase with damaged or rotting wood, loose handrails, or unstable steps may require professional removal to prevent accidents. Additionally, some homeowners opt for staircase removal when they want to reconfigure interior spaces, such as converting a multi-level home into a single-story layout or opening up a confined area for better flow. Service providers can assess the existing staircase and determine the best approach for safe, efficient removal tailored to each property’s needs.

Staircase demolition is commonly used in residential properties, especially in homes undergoing renovations or remodeling. It is also relevant for commercial buildings, such as office spaces or retail stores, where interior layouts are being redesigned to improve accessibility or aesthetics. In multi-unit dwellings, removing or replacing staircases can help optimize space and meet changing occupancy requirements. The overview below groups typical Staircase Demolition proj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Lubbock, TX.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or staircase demolition projects in Lubbock, TX often range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, covering tasks like removing a single staircase or replacing a few steps.

Partial Demolition - For more extensive demolition involving partial staircase removal or structural modifications, local contractors generally charge between $600-$2,000. Projects in this range are common for upgrades or renovations.

Full Staircase Replacement - Complete removal and replacement of a staircase usually costs between $2,000-$5,000, depending on materials and complexity. Larger, more intricate projects can reach higher, but most fall within this typical range.

Larger or Complex Projects - Very large or complex demolition jobs, such as removing multiple staircases or dealing with structural issues, can exceed $5,000. These projects are less common but are handled by specialized local service providers.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
